How they compare

Morocco currently reports 38.33 current US$ against 31.11 current US$ in Cameroon, a difference of 7.22 current US$.

That makes Morocco's figure about 1.2 times Cameroon's.

The two have swapped places 20 times across 52 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Morocco ahead.

Cameroon ranks 45th and Morocco ranks 42nd of 53 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Cameroon averaged higher in 2 and Morocco in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cameroon Morocco Difference Ahead
1960s 4.14 current US$ 6.75 current US$ 2.61 current US$ Morocco
1970s 14.51 current US$ 14.72 current US$ 0.2095 current US$ Morocco
1980s 21.78 current US$ 30.59 current US$ 8.8 current US$ Morocco
1990s 38.41 current US$ 30.58 current US$ 7.83 current US$ Cameroon
2000s 47.57 current US$ 26.35 current US$ 21.22 current US$ Cameroon
2010s 29.34 current US$ 34.7 current US$ 5.35 current US$ Morocco

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Aid per capita includes both official development assistance (ODA) and official aid, and is calculated by dividing total aid by the midyear population estimate.
